Creedmoor Statistics Back to top
- Population (2000): 211
- Land Area (2000): 5.424 square kilometers
- Water Area (2000): 0.000 square kilometers
Houses (2000): 89
Creedmoor Population - Urban/Rural
Urban/Rural |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
Urban | 0 | 0.00% |
Rural, Farm | 8 | 3.65% |
Rural, Non-farm | 211 | 96.35% |
